Security Assessment and Authorization Analyst
$120,000 - 130,000
Digital Global Connectors
Chain Bridge Road 1943, McLean
$120,000 - 130,000
Requirements
Must:
- US Citizenship required
- Public Trust clearance
- 5+ years of experience in Assessment and Authorization (A&A) and FedRAMP processes, particularly in cloud deployments (SaaS, PaaS, IaaS)
- Experience assessing systems in cloud environments, such as Microsoft Azure and AWS
- Strong familiarity with NIST publications, including SP 800-53 R5, SP 800-37 R2, SP 800-137, and associated frameworks
- Extensive understanding of IT security policies, processes, and governance
- Proficient in multiple operating systems (Windows, Linux, Solaris)
- Certifications: Certified Information Systems Security Professional (CISSP), Certified Authorization Professional (CAP)
- Strong grip on control testing, control requirements, and related artifacts
- Knowledge of AI, large language models (LLM), guardrails, and automation
- Deep understanding of cloud security, boundary protection, asset management, and vulnerability management
- Prior experience in the healthcare sector is advantageous
- Exceptional verbal and written communication skills for presenting findings to C-suite executives
- Experience in leading teams in client-facing roles
Responsibilities
- Lead and support Assessment and Authorization (A&A) initiatives for diverse agency systems, including those in cloud environments (AWS, Azure)
- Assist federal clients in navigating the ATO process for new and upgraded systems, ensuring adherence to NIST standards and RMF
- Develop and manage the preparation of ATO documentation, such as:
- System Security Plans (SSP)
- Security Assessment Reports (SAR)
- Risk Assessment Memos for Risk-Based Decisions
- Continuous Monitoring Plans
- Management of Plan of Action and Milestones (POA&M)
- Conduct assessments on control implementation and validate statements against NIST SP 800-53 requirements
- Test and verify security controls, pinpoint gaps, and oversee remediation via POA&M tracking
- Create and sustain a comprehensive Risk Register, notifying stakeholders on high-risk areas
- Facilitate Incident Response (IR) and Contingency Plan (CP) testing, delivering prompt updates and recommendations
- Conduct stakeholder interviews and exit meetings to review and discuss identified findings
- Provide pre-submission review of ATO packages for CISO and CIO approval
- Design and implement security measures to bolster the security posture of systems and environments
- Perform security assessments on security perimeters and generate necessary security documentation
- Utilize automation and artificial intelligence (AI) technologies to improve efficiency in A&A processes
Description
Digital Global Connectors (DGC) is seeking a knowledgeable and skilled Security Assessment & Authorization (SA&A) Analyst to manage the development, execution, and ongoing refinement of security assessment and authorization initiatives. Our organization offers a hybrid working environment based in Bethesda, MD, allowing flexibility and collaboration. We are committed to ensuring compliance with federal standards, including NIST and FedRAMP, and seek an individual with robust expertise in cloud security and strong communication abilities to engage effectively with C-suite stakeholders. Join our team to contribute to enhancing our security protocols and supporting our federal clients.
